About eStatements - getting started
- Where to go first?
Log into
On-Line Banking. If you do not have On-Line Banking, call or visit today to
begin your free use of this service (we'll issue you an access code and activate your
account on the same day).
- Once you've logged in...
Click on Accounts -> eStatements
Note: You may need to disable pop-up blockers on your browser to be able
to access the eStatements page. Here is a web page that tells you
how to disable common pop-up blockers.
- Start Registration!
If you’re sure you want to register at this time, click the register button on the
first page of the sign-up walk-through to begin your registration.
- Entering your Information
Follow the directions on the second page. (Your statements will be PDF
documents, so make sure you have the most current version of Adobe Acrobat Reader
installed on your computer.) Provide your name and eMail address. When
you are ready, click the Submit button.)
- Read the Terms of Use agreement. If you agree to the terms, click "Yes".
If you click the "No" button, your registration will be cancelled.
- Registration success!
You will receive a message that tells you that you account will soon be activated.
You may close this window.
Once you've set up eStatements, you'll re receive an eMail notice when your eStatements
are ready (click here to find out if you will receive
monthly or quarterly statements). If you don’t log in to view your
eStatements right away, you will be sent a reminder once per week for two weeks.
In this eMail there will be a link to our On-Line Banking site, which directs you
to the eStatement page.
The statements are PDFs which are viewed using Adobe Acrobat Reader.
Download Acrobat Reader here. When you click on a statement, one or more
documents will pop up in Acrobat Reader. One of these will be your eStatement.
The others will be the same inserts that accompany your paper statement in the mail.
This way you can save paper and not miss out on a thing!
